This book presents a methodology based on inverse problems for use in solutions for fault diagnosis in control systems, combining tools from mathematics, physics, computational and mathematical modeling, optimization and computational intelligence. This methodology, known as fault diagnosis – inverse problem methodology or FD-IPM, unifies the results of several years of work of the authors in the fields of fault detection and isolation (FDI), inverse problems and optimization. The book clearly and systematically presents the main ideas, concepts and results obtained in recent years. By formulating fault diagnosis as an inverse problem, and by solving it using metaheuristics, the authors offer researchers and students a fresh, interdisciplinary perspective for problem solving in these fields. Graduate courses in engineering, applied mathematics and computing also benefit from this work.

Lídice Camps Echeverría holds bachelor’s and master’s degrees in Mathematics at Universidad de La Habana in 2006 and 2009 respectively. She obtained the PhD in Engineering (2012), with minor in Automatics and Computer Science, at Universidad Tecnológica de La Habana José Antonio Echeverría, CUJAE, Cuba. Since 2006 she has pursued research at the Technological University of La Habana “José Antonio Echeverria” - CUJAE, Cuba. In 2011-2012, she undertook research at the National Institute for Space Research – INPE, Brazil, and at the Polytechnic Institute of Rio de Janeiro State University (IPRJ-UERJ). Her fields of interest include fault diagnosis and soft computing, with a focus on metaheuristics for optimization.
